MUCH ANTICIPATED NEW ALBUM FROM THE KING OF POP
MICHAEL
TO BE RELEASED DECEMBER 14
Exclusive Teaser and Song to be Unveiled on MichaelJackson.com
New York, NY – The much anticipated album of newly completed recordings from Michael Jackson entitled MICHAEL will be released on December 14 by Epic Records in conjunction with the Estate of Michael Jackson. Tomorrow, an exclusive teaser for the project will appear on www.michaeljackson.com; on Monday, November 8th the world premiere of “Breaking News,” a full track from the album, will stream on the site for one week only.
The creative process never stopped for the King of Pop who was always planning for his next album; unbeknownst to many fans around the world Michael Jackson was writing and recording songs continuously everywhere from a friend’s home in New Jersey to studios in Las Vegas and Los Angeles with a small group of handpicked collaborators. Now, through the unique stories that will be told about the songs that comprise MICHAEL, fans will get mind-blowing insight into how this artist worked and a chance to hear the songs he most recently created along with tracks that Michael had a desire to bring to fruition.
“Breaking News,” a never heard before song by Michael that appears on the new album was recorded in New Jersey in 2007 and recently brought to completion. Fans can begin pre-ordering the album on www.michaeljackson.com in the next 24 hours.
The attached image of the album cover of MICHAEL was created by painter Kadir Nelson in 2009. In the oil painting, Kadir – who is known for story telling through his art – takes us on a journey through some key moments and important people in Michael Jackson’s life.

The Jacksons are pretty crazy...
They also claimed that most of the footage from This Is It was a body double.
Seriously...
While it was a hard task tracking down the many tracks MJ recorded over the past decade the Eddie Cascio tracks really shouldn't have had much debate. These tracks surfaced just after MJ's death and where submitted to Sony for the new album. So if they were fake they had some quick work to do. It is a well documented FACT that MJ stayed with the Cascio's in 2007 and recorded. The basic idea was that since his kids (who stayed with him during the recording and were 4 years younger at the time) didn't hear the recording of the 3 songs picked for the new album so they must be fake...
According to some fans what it really boils down to is one thing (At least from some people I have talked to on MJ fansites with inside info). In 2007 3T (MJ's nephews) were trying really hard to get MJ to record with them, MJ blew them off and recorded with Eddie Cascio instead. Eddie Cascio was a family friend and I guess they felt betrayed by him because he recorded 12 songs with MJ. So because of jealousy they don't mind tarnishing MJ's final release. Of course I don't know this as fact, it's just what I read.
Also according to these same insiders the first offical single from the album will be a deut with AKON "hold my hand", This song was supposed to be on AKON's 2007 album but the demo leaked on the net (it is still on youtube) and it was pulled from the final tracklist. Evidently the new version has more MJ lyrics and less AKON.
